Web22 rows · Apr 10, 2024 · The comparative linear plot is the line from zero balance output at … WebJul 5, 2024 · Electric motor load means the current drawn by an electric motor. It depends upon the load on the shaft of the motor. For a given electric motor, it can estimated using input power, amperage or speed of the motor. Most electric motors are designed to run at 50 % to 100 % of rated load. Maximum efficiency is usually near 75 % of rated load.

KVA KWe 208V 220V 240V 380V 416V 440V 480V 600V; 6.3: 5: 17.5 ... WebJan 25, 2024 · To calculate the horsepower of an electric motor, use this formula: volts × amps × rated efficiency ÷ 746 watts. Let’s take, as an example, an electric motor rated at 480 volts, 50 amps that has a 92% rated efficiency. Thus, the horsepower of this motor is 480 volts × 50 amps × a 92% rated efficiency ÷ 746, which = 29.59 hp.

WebNov 5, 2024 · For devices such as this, the maximum load can only be achieved at higher input voltages before thermal derating is taken into account. If operating this power supply between 90Vac and 200Vac with natural convection, the input must be de-rated to a 200W maximum. If operated between 220Vac and 264Vac it may be loaded to 250W.
